Full Job Description
Our challenge

We are seeking a skilled Data Engineer with expertise in Databricks, Snowflake, Python, Pyspark, SQL, and Release Management to join our dynamic team. The ideal candidate will have a strong background in the banking domain and will be responsible for designing, developing, and maintaining robust data pipelines and systems to support our banking operations and analytics.

Additional Information*

The base salary for this position will vary based on geography and other factors. In accordance with law, the base salary for this role if filled within Mississauga, ON is CAD $105k - CAD $120k/year & benefits (see below).

The Role

Responsibilities:
  • Design, develop, and maintain scalable and efficient data pipelines using Snowflake, Pyspark, and SQL.
  • Write optimized and complex SQL queries to extract, transform, and load data.
  • Develop and implement data models, schemas, and architecture that support banking domain requirements.
  • Collaborate with data analysts, data scientists, and business stakeholders to gather data requirements.
  • Automate data workflows and ensure data quality, accuracy, and integrity.
  • Manage and coordinate release processes for data pipelines and analytics solutions.
  • Monitor, troubleshoot, and optimize the performance of data systems.
  • Ensure compliance with data governance, security, and privacy standards within the banking domain.
  • Maintain documentation of data architecture, pipelines, and processes.
  • Stay updated with the latest industry trends and incorporate best practices.


Requirements:
  • Proven experience as a Data Engineer or in a similar role with a focus on Snowflake, Python, Pyspark, and SQL.
  • Strong understanding of data warehousing concepts and cloud data platforms, especially Snowflake.
  • Hands-on experience with release management, deployment, and version control practices.
  • Solid understanding of banking and financial services industry data and compliance requirements.
  • Proficiency in Python scripting and Pyspark for data processing and automation.
  • Experience with ETL/ELT processes and tools.
  • Knowledge of data governance, security, and privacy standards.
  • Excellent problem-solving and analytical skills.
  • Strong communication and collaboration abilities.

About Synechron

Synechron is a digital consulting firm that provides technology solutions to financial services companies. The company's services include digital, business consulting, technology, and data analytics. Synechron serves customers in the banking, capital markets, insurance, and asset management industries. The company has offices in North America, Europe, Asia, and the Middle East.
